Web10 de mar. de 2024 · The Navajo first used turquoise in their silver pieces in the 1880s and sold jewelry to other Native peoples within region. By 1900, Native people began selling to those outside their communities and commercial consumption of the turquoise and silver pieces expanded as tourists visited the Southwest. WebWith the knowledge of silversmithing, the Navajo began working with melted down coins and other silver wares to make their own jewelry. As the knowledge was passed on to Sadi’s sons and others, artists were able to refine their techniques, adding gems or casting with sandstone.
